Is there parking at the Fitchburg Commuter Rail station?

Steve Tarver | Aug 31, 2019 | Category: Transit station

Fitchburg - All questions

Address: MA 01420, USA

Keith Vaillancourt | Aug 31, 2019

Yes. But it isn't free Monday thru Friday

Luis Gonzalez | Aug 31, 2019

Yes

Add Answer

Thanks! Your answer is awaiting moderation.

Other Questions

Trending Places